> > List RFCOMM channels on your Palm
>=20
> # sdptool browse palm
> Browsing 00:07:e0:0e:24:28 ...
> #
>=20
> hmmm.  but sdptool is working pointed to my phone

Some devices don't return the list, but answer queries for specific
service types. Quoting again from that Handbook chapter:

# sdptool search --bdaddr 00:07:e0:00:0b:ca OPUSH
